Stimulus money means real jobs
Craig Dellimore Reporting
|
CHICAGO (WBBM) -- City and state officials say money from the federal stimulus package means real jobs for local residents.
And, WBBM Political Editor Craig Dellimore says the state is ready with some hard numbers to back up the assertion.
A lot of the federal recovery funds slated for this state are for road projects. Dick Smith, the Illinois Department of Transportation’s director of Planning and Programming, says yes, that money means jobs.
He says IDOT uses a formula of 12 jobs created for evey million dollars of investment.
But, that’s just an estimate. Smith says, if you get the records of projects that have been completed and paid for, you can get a real number.
Smith says there have been 1332 direct jobs created, as of Wednesday.
As more contracts are awarded and construction continues, of course the number will go up.
So far, about $500 million worth of projects have been lined up with federal recovery funds. $171 million has been paid out to date.
